Felsted is a Danish town with around 1000 inhabitants in the Aabenraa municipality in the Syddanmark region .

The Felsted Kirke forms the center of Felsted Sogn .

From 1970 to 2007 Felsted was the center of Lundtoft Municipality , to which Kliplev and Varnæs also belonged.

Economy, infrastructure and education

The most important traffic connection is the trunk road from Aabenraa to Sønderborg ( German:  Sonderburg ), which runs in a north-west-south-east direction through the municipality. In Felsted, a locally important road branches off from this to Gråsten ( German  Gravenstein ). In the west, the road from Flensburg to Aabenraa touches the municipality, which also has good bus connections with neighboring cities on the three roads mentioned.

The place no longer has a railway connection. The southern route of the Aabenraa Amts Jernbaner with a station in Felsted was abandoned without replacement as early as 1926 when the focus was on expanding the country roads. Lundtoft station, which has been on the Sønderborg – Tinglev railway line, which has been electrified since 1996 , was closed in 1974, so that Kliplev and Gråsten are the next stations today.

The community is dominated by agriculture, the soils are mostly very fertile. There are also some handicraft businesses, but no larger business settlements. There are only a few shopping opportunities, so that the residents usually have to move to the larger neighboring towns.

The Felsted Centralskole school , a German school and a German kindergarten are located in Felsted . The Aabenraa municipal library has a branch library here.

Culture and sights

The towerless Romanesque village church was built in the 12th century. The rectory dates from the 18th century.

Of the farms in the municipality, the former aristocratic estate Skovbølgård (Eng .: Schobüllgaard ) is the most notable example. The main house was designed in the frugal Nordic Baroque style in the early 18th century .

A legend tells of events that are said to have happened in the 17th century at Schobüllgaard Castle. A witch is said to have been lying in chains in the corner tower of the castle, who was supposed to be burned alive. The lord of the castle, Jasper von Buchenwald, was sitting in the middle of the day with his drinking companions in the knight's hall and boasted that he would bring black Katrin to Flensburg the next day and have her burned there. The devil won't be able to stop him. Soon afterwards the head of house noticed in his room, which was below the dungeon and which he shared with five noble gentlemen at night, how the woman drove through the chimney with her chains, was thrown with full force by the devil onto the bridge and from there on flew on to the land of Herr von Alefeld at Seegaard , where she lay dead. Therefore, Herr von Alefeld soon wrote to Herr von Schobüllgaard that he should remove the carrion from his land. But Herr von Schobüllgaard wrote back: “If the devil has brought you a roast, then eat it alone.” Therefore, the corpse remained lying until it was eaten by the dogs and birds, since the two gentlemen did not care about the “odds and ends “Wanted to take care of the devil.
